Carla Montoya is a pioneer in the field of nuclear robotics and hazardous materials automation, with a focused expertise in developing sensor-driven systems for handling radioactive payloads. Her seminal work, "A sensor-based automation system for handling nuclear materials" (2002), introduced a groundbreaking framework for autonomously unpacking, repacking, and transporting large radioactive payloads within analytical laboratories. This system integrates advanced sensors to ensure precision and safety, minimizing human exposure to dangerous environments.
